If you are a lawful permanent resident, you are not eligible to petition to bring your parents to live and work permanently in the United States.
But, once you are a U.S. citizen, provided you are at least 21 years old, you are eligible to petition your parents.

A green card holder can only file alien relative petition (form I-130) for spouse and children. They are subject to an immigrant visa numerical limitation. Spouse and children of LPRs have to wait for a visa number available from the State Department.
http://travel.state.gov/visa/frvi/bu...etin_2007.html
Only a USC can file for parents. LPR can file for a citizenship after 3 years if married to a USC or 5 years in all other cases subject to residency requirements. It takes about a year from filing citizenship petition to a swearing ceremony.
